How To Evaluate A Right Construction Recruitment Agency?
It upsets us to hear that our highly skilled candidates are treated once less than the professional veneration they are owed. So here are some of the tips for candidates to decide when choosing the right construction recruitment agency to action with:
- How Interested Are They in You?
Most agencies will sound friendly and engaged because they need quality candidates, but are they essentially interested in you? Alarm bells should be ringing if you are usefully asked to send in your CV. For an agency to work on your behalf, you should be looking for the relationship, to begin with, a conversation practically you. This doesn’t compulsion to be face-to-face; it could be by phone or Skype.
- How Does the Industry View This Recruitment Agency?
Find out what people are proverb about the agency you are considering. There are normally online reviews from candidates, but also attempt to gain the face of their client. This will dependence a bit more digging; ask people you have worked with, or check out LinkedIn to see if there are any professional recommendations. It’s further work, but recall that you are putting your career in an agency’s hands. So you want to be determined they are right for you.
- Are They Desperate?
If your first conversation is anything about a number of roles the agency needs to occupy quickly, pause for thought. Yes, it’s great to know that there’s work waiting for you, but is it the kind of comport yourself you want? Your recruitment agency should be putting your interests first, by looking for roles that will provide new challenges, or manage to pay for new opportunities to manufacture your CV.
- What Support Can They Offer You?
You may or may not want support from your recruitment agency, but you habit to know it’s there if you dependence it. This could be conveniently offering a review of your CV, or it could be very nearly giving you sure feedback on your interview performance. At best, agencies will war as your advocate with their clients, arguing for why they should adjudicate you, and negotiating the best package for you if you are offered the job.
- Do They Know The Industry?
You want to know that your recruitment agency knows the Construction Industry, and the niche area you are looking for play in within. If they don’t appear to comprehend the professional terminology you use, or they’re not au fait of recent newsworthy developments in your sector, you have a problem. Remember, you desire appropriate people representing your interests.
The most important event to remember is to pick your recruitment agency carefully. Don’t just settle upon the first opportunity that comes along, and always be prepared to leave if you don’t feel that they are providing you past the preserve and opportunities you need.
